Dear Clients:

In order to remain compliant with the Kentucky Healthy at Work requirements and to ensure the continued health and safety of our clients and our staff, Nickerson Watts, PLLC has enacted the following policies:

1) Client meetings shall continue to be scheduled to take place via the client’s choice of remote technology (telephone, Zoom videoconferencing, or FaceTime). In-person meetings shall be scheduled only at the discretion of the attorneys for matters which would be impossible or impractical to handle via remote technology.

2) Mediations and hearings shall be conducted via remote technology unless specifically directed otherwise by the Court, in accordance with Kentucky Supreme Court Order 2020-39.

3) Clients and other visitors are asked to wear a mask or other facial covering at all times while on our premises. If clients do not have a mask or other facial covering, one will be provided for them immediately upon arrival. Attorneys and staff members shall wear masks at all times during any client interactions and shall maintain a distance of at least six feet away to the greatest extent possible. Hand sanitizer shall be widely available throughout our premises.

4) No individual shall enter onto our premises who have: (a) Experienced any symptoms of COVID-19 within the last 24 hours, including cough; shortness of breath or difficulty breathing; fever; chills; muscle pain; sore throat; or new loss of taste or smell; (b) Been asked to self-quarantine by any doctor, hospital, or health agency; or (c) Been diagnosed with COVID-19 within the past 14 days or had contact with anyone who has been diagnosed with COVID-19 within the past 14 days.

5) Clients needing to pick up or sign documents in our office may do so by appointment so that documents may be prepared for their signature at the front desk when they arrive, along with a freshly-sanitized pen. Signatures shall be witnessed from a distance of at least six feet away, and notary certificates will be completed following the client’s departure from our office.

6) Clients needing to drop off documents or payments at our office are asked to do so via the mail slot located at our rear entrance.

7) As always, payments may also be made by mailing a check to our office or by credit or debit card via phone or online (just call or email and we can send you a link to make a secure payment via our credit card processing website).

We appreciate your understanding and hope that these arrangements will assist in keeping everyone healthy while continuing to ensure that your legal needs are met to the very best of our ability. Please do not hesitate to contact us with any questions or concerns that you might have.

On March 27, 2020, the Kentucky Supreme Court entered Administrative Order 2020-14 to provide guidance to parties with custody and parenting time orders. The Order clarifies that although existing court orders control, reasonable accommodations must be made to account for extenuating circumstances related to the COVID-19 emergency.

Dear Clients:

Effective March 16, 2020, the Supreme Court of Kentucky has suspended all court operations through April 10, 2020, with the exception of emergency matters such as domestic violence hearings, due to the novel coronavirus (COVID-19) pandemic. Likewise, Governor Beshear has suspended schools across the state. The goal of both of these measures is to ensure that people stay home where possible for the next few weeks in order to avoid widespread transmission of COVID-19 within our community.

In light of this news, we have elected to close our office to in-person traffic during this time. We will instead be offering appointments and consultations via telephone conference or videoconferencing, depending on your preference, and will remain available as always via telephone or email.
